What Do STEM Camps Offer?
STEM summer camps offer a variety of programs tailored to different age groups and interests. Some camps focus on specific areas such as robotics, coding, or environmental engineering, while others provide a broad overview of several STEM disciplines.
- Robotics: Building and programming robots.
- Coding: Learning programming languages and developing apps or games.
- Environmental Engineering: Exploring sustainability and eco-friendly solutions.
- Aerospace: Understanding the science behind flight and space exploration.

Choosing the Right STEM Camp
When selecting a STEM camp for your child, consider factors such as the camp's focus areas, the qualifications of its instructors, and its overall reputation. It’s crucial to choose a camp that aligns with your child's interests and goals.
Researching options and reading reviews from other parents can provide valuable insights into what you can expect from different programs. Remember, the right camp can ignite your child's passion for engineering and set them on a path to a successful career.
